Art measures 19.75 x 16 inches Chaval (Damian Kaliyeski) was born in 1975 in Buenos Aires. In his early art career, Chaval drew comics with an apocalyptic sense of humor while studying fine art painting. An academic training in art restoration and a constant engagement with 19th-century painting, have been fundamental pillars of his artistic practice. These experiences have not only enriched Chaval’s technical toolkit but also represent an endless source of reference and inspiration. In search of a new medium of artistic creation, he started to paint on vinyl surfaces such as cushions and punching bags, which has become an important body of his work. Since moving to New York in 1999, he has developed a series of works embodying his signature characters PIPU the Mutant butterfly, and PEPO the mutant walking pet. In April 2003, his work received the Artist Achievement Award given by Charlotta Kotik, Curator and Chair of the Department of Contemporary Art of the Brooklyn Museum of Art.
